April 1, 1928

1 Sunday (90-274)

Palm Sunday

We both went to our first communion this morning at 8 AM. Then we wrote our letters. We went to Martin's. After dinner we did our holiday packing and were surprised to find what a short time it took. Then we did some of our box room packing. We went to the school service at 5 PM. Then we wrote to mummy, Mrs. Hutton and auntie May. Daddy left Berlin today and we expect them to arrive in London tomorrow at 4:30 PM. Three cheers! Who would believe our darling daddy was so near his girls. We aren't to have another telegram tomorrow. What thrills! The day after tomorrow we will all be together once more. For all years ago we were having our last day in Shanghai.
